The Ospreys' summer signing Aaron Jarvis will sit out the opening weekend of the RaboDirect Pro12 season after suffering an ankle injury.

The prop sustained the knock during pre-season training and was set to feature in the Ospreys front-row against Leinster in their season opener due to the likes of Paul James and Adam Jones expected to be named in Warren Gatland's final 30-man squad for the World Cup. Jarvis, who joined the Welsh side from Aviva Premiership side Bath, is hoping to be back in the reckoning in the early weeks of the season.

Head physio at the Ospreys Chris Towers explained Jarvis' injury saying: "Aaron suffered an ankle injury in training two weeks ago, with some ligament damage occurring. We've currently got him in a boot in order to protect the ankle and allow the injury to heal and settle.

"We're working on the principle that he'll be available again around the six week mark and that although he will miss the first game against Leinster, he will possibly be available for either the Edinburgh or Treviso games in the following two weeks."

Jarvis is joined at the Liberty Stadium by fellow new signings No.8 George Stowers and former Crusaders half-back Kahn Fotuali'i.
